Inter Milan Miss Out on Serie A Title Despite Final Day Victory

Inter Milan defeated Como in their final Serie A match for the 2024-25 season, with a score of 2-0. Even with that victory, Inter failed to capture the league title because Napoli won their final match as well, resulting in Inter finishing second in the standings.

In a commanding victory against Como, Inter’s Stefan de Vrij scored in the 20th minute and Joaquín Correa added another goal in the 51st minute. The match also featured another significant event when veteran goalkeeper Pepe Reina received a straight red card in the 45th minute, marking the end of his professional career.

Napoli wins the Serie A title

Napoli won the Serie A championship after beating Cagliari 2-0. The goals were scored by Scott McTominay and Romelu Lukaku. This victory allowed Napoli to edge Inter Milan by one point in the standings, denying Inter the title despite their victory.

Inter Milan assistant coach Massimiliano Farris commented that now the focus can shift to the Champions League final versus Paris Saint Germain. While he acknowledged missing the league title is disappointing, he insists that preparing for success in Europe needs to be the focus.
